Musicolor

Overview

Musicolor is an educational game that teaches music theory to children. It is based on the music teaching method developed by Candida Tobin and contains 15 lesson each with a number of interactive activities. Most activities involve listening to sounds as they are played and then clicking on various icons or graphics on the screen. Sometimes the player is asked questions regarding the sounds being played. Some activities are built around colour and work like colouring books. There is also a composition tool that allow the player to freely create tunes.

The lessons are as follows:

- Lesson 1: Instructions (on using the program)

- Lesson 2: Notes & Colours

- Lesson 3: Pre-composition

- Lesson 4: Composition

- Lesson 5: Shorthand

- Lesson 6: Note lengths

- Lesson 7: Pitch

- Lesson 8: Passing notes

- Lesson 9: Time

- Lesson 10: Harmony

- Lesson 11: The sixteenth

- Lesson 12: Accidentals

- Lesson 13: New Scales

- Lesson 14: Minor chords

- Lesson 15: Tetrachords & scales
